Sequel to the 2016 surprise hit game, its being developed by IO Interactive which went independent from Square Enix last year (and took the Hitman IP with them) and being published by Warner Bros.

Releasing Nov 13th, 2018. Unlike Hitman 1, which was episodic -- 5 episodes plus two bonus episodes -- Hitman 2 will be complete upon release, and also playable offline. Not sure how stuff like Elusive Targets will work, which were weekly contracts in Hitman 1.

yeah, played through the prologue of hitman 2 and really enjoyed it, not a whole lot new but everything feels crisp, visuals are fantastic, and the variety is crazy as always - for the very simple prologue mission there are 43 total challenges (I got 11 done blind first run), I imagine every other level will be 200+ like hitman 1. The levels look absolutely amazing too, they did a lot more work on voice work and dialogue and I like now how VAs have the appropriate accent and stuff instead of everyone having an American accent. Xbox One version is great, there is performance mode which runs at 60 fps at 1800p I think or visual mode which runs at 4k and does 30 fps, toggled back and forth and didn't notice a huge diff so I'm gonna play in perf mode.

It did install everything plus another 40 gigs of Hitman 1 levels "remastered" although it didn't copy over my progression from Hitman 1 it seems, everything is marked as 0 challenges done which kinda sucks. Not sure if thats a bug or by design. The game is kinda insanely large and bloated weighing in at 81 gigs installed (35 gigs is hitman 1 stuff) but oh well.
